Cancer Therapies

Cancer therapies are various modes of treatment, such as surgery, radiation therapy, and chemotherapy that are administered to cancer patients.
However, cancer treatments can pose several challenges, as therapies used to kill cancer cells are generally also toxic to normal cells. Moreover, cancer cells mutate rapidly and can develop resistance to chemical agents or radiation therapy. Besides, all types of cancer cells may not respond to the same therapy. Treatment for Pulmonary Arterial Hypertension: Prostacyclin Receptor Agonists

Prostacyclin receptor agonists are a class of therapeutic agents integral to managing pulmonary arterial hypertension (PAH). These drugs operate by mimicking the action of prostaglandin I2, or PGI2, a naturally occurring compound in the body.

Hormone therapy for prostate cancer - immediate initiation.

M Schostak1, K Miller, M Schrader

  • 1Department of Urology, Charité Universitätsmedizin Berlin, Berlin , Germany.

Frontiers of Radiation Therapy and Oncology
|June 12, 2008
PubMed
Summary

Early hormone therapy for prostate cancer offers survival benefits and delays symptom progression. It is recommended for aggressive tumors, advanced stages, and patients who may not see their doctors frequently, preventing bone metastasis.

Area of Science:

  • Oncology
  • Urology
  • Endocrinology

Background:

  • Hormone therapy is a cornerstone in prostate cancer management.
  • The optimal timing for initiating hormone therapy is debated.
  • Long-term treatment carries risks of adverse effects like fatigue and osteoporosis.

Purpose of the Study:

  • To evaluate the benefits and risks of early versus delayed hormone therapy initiation for prostate cancer.
  • To identify patient subgroups that may benefit most from early intervention.
  • To inform treatment decisions considering survival and quality-of-life factors.

Main Methods:

  • Review of existing studies on hormone therapy timing in prostate cancer.
  • Analysis of survival data and clinical symptom development.
  • Consideration of prognostic factors and patient quality of life.

Main Results:

  • Early hormone therapy shows a small but significant survival benefit.
  • Initiating therapy early delays the onset of clinical symptoms.
  • Hormone therapy can prevent bone metastasis, a difficult-to-treat complication.

Conclusions:

  • Early hormone therapy is recommended for men with poorly differentiated or advanced prostate cancer.
  • Treatment decisions should balance survival benefits against potential adverse effects.
  • Early intervention can improve long-term disease control and prevent severe complications.
